-
-
Save natyusha/1946748 to your computer and use it in GitHub Desktop.
; bug.n - tiling window management | |
; @version 9.0.0 | |
;;Status bar | |
Config_showBar=1 | |
Config_horizontalBarPos=left | |
Config_verticalBarPos=top | |
Config_barWidth=100% | |
Config_singleRowBar=1 | |
Config_spaciousBar=0 | |
Config_fontName=kroeger 05_55S | |
Config_fontSize=6 | |
Config_largeFontSize=24 | |
Config_backColor_#1=1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b | |
Config_backColor_#2=333333;;;;;;;1b1b1b;1b1b1b | |
Config_backColor_#3=;;;;;;;1b1b1b; | |
Config_foreColor_#1=333333;1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b;1b1b1b;333333 | |
Config_foreColor_#2=121314;;;;;;;; | |
Config_foreColor_#3=;;;;;;;121314; | |
Config_fontColor_#1=f0f0f0;2a7fa0;f0f0f0;2a7fa0;f0f0f0;f0f0f0;f0f0f0;f0f0f0 | |
Config_fontColor_#2=9f1765;;;;;;;;f0f0f0 | |
Config_fontColor_#3=;;;;;;;9f1765; | |
Config_barTransparency=off | |
Config_barCommands=Run, explore doc;Monitor_toggleBar();Main_reload();Reload;ExitApp | |
Config_readinBat=0 | |
Config_readinCpu=1 | |
Config_readinDate=1 | |
Config_readinDiskLoad=0 | |
Config_readinMemoryUsage=1 | |
Config_readinNetworkLoad=0 | |
Config_readinTime=1 | |
Config_readinVolume=1 | |
Config_readinInterval=3000 | |
;; Windows ui elements | |
Config_borderWidth=0 | |
Config_borderPadding=-1 | |
Config_showTaskBar=0 | |
Config_showBorder=1 | |
Config_selBorderColor=0 | |
;; Window arrangement | |
Config_viewNames=NET;VID;TXT;RND | |
Config_layout_#1=ÆÅå;tile | |
Config_layout_#2=ÅMå;monocle | |
Config_layout_#3=Ä; | |
Config_layoutCount=3 | |
Config_layoutAxis_#1=-1 | |
Config_layoutAxis_#2=-2 | |
Config_layoutAxis_#3=2 | |
Config_layoutGapWidth=0 | |
Config_layoutMFactor=0.6 | |
Config_areaTraceTimeout=1000 | |
Config_continuouslyTraceAreas=0 | |
Config_dynamicTiling=1 | |
Config_ghostWndSubString=(Not Responding) | |
Config_mFactCallInterval=700 | |
Config_mouseFollowsFocus=0 | |
Config_newWndPosition=top | |
Config_onActiveHiddenWnds=view | |
Config_shellMsgDelay=450 | |
Config_syncMonitorViews=0 | |
Config_viewFollowsTagged=0 | |
Config_viewMargins=0;0;0;0 | |
;; Hotkeys 9.0.0 | |
Config_hotkey=#WheelUp::View_shuffleWindow(0, +1) | |
Config_hotkey=#WheelDown::View_shuffleWindow(0, -1) | |
Config_hotkey=#+WheelUp::Manager_setWindowMonitor(0, +1) | |
Config_hotkey=#+WheelDown::Manager_setWindowMonitor(0, -1) | |
;; Rules | |
Config_rule=MozillaWindowClass;.*Nightly.*;;1;0;0;0;0;0; | |
Config_rule=MozillaWindowClass;.*Aurora.*;;1;0;0;0;0;0; | |
Config_rule=MozillaWindowClass;.*Firefox.*;;1;0;0;0;0;0 | |
Config_rule=mintty;.*;;1;0;0;1;1;0; | |
Config_rule=TForm1;.*;;1;0;0;1;1;0; | |
Config_rule=PngOptimizer Main Window Class;.*;;1;0;0;1;1;0; | |
Config_rule=WindowsForms10.Window.8.app.0.378734a;.*;;1;0;0;1;1;0; | |
Config_rule=.*;Adobe Application Manager;;1;0;0;1;1;0; | |
Config_rule=HoneyView3Class;.*;;1;0;0;1;1;0; | |
Config_rule=ConsoleWindowClass;.*;;1;0;0;1;1;0; | |
Config_rule=PotPlayer;.*;;1;0;0;1;1;0; | |
Config_rule=.*;NVIDIA GeForce Experience;;1;0;0;1;1;0; | |
Config_rule=.*;NVIDIA Control Panel;;1;0;0;1;1;0; | |
Config_rule=.*;Intel(R) Graphics and Media Control Panel;;1;0;0;1;1;0; | |
Config_rule=MediaPlayerClassicW;.*;;1;0;0;1;1;0; | |
Config_rule=USurface_*;.*;;1;0;2;1;1;0; | |
Config_rule=SunAwtFrame;.*;;1;0;0;1;1;0; | |
Config_rule=VNCviewer;.*;;1;0;0;1;1;0; | |
Config_rule=.*;Software Update;;1;0;0;1;1;0; | |
Config_rule=ThunderRT6FormDC;;;1;0;0;1;1;0; | |
Config_rule=PiriformSpeccy;Piriform Speccy;;1;0;0;1;1;0; | |
Config_rule=PiriformCCleaner;Piriform CCleaner;;1;0;0;1;1;0; | |
Config_rule=.*;Aqua'S KeyTest;;1;0;0;1;1;0; | |
Config_rule=.*;ffdshow audio decoder configuration;;1;0;0;1;1;0; | |
Config_rule=.*;KeePass Password Safe;;1;0;0;1;1;1; | |
Config_rule=MMCMainFrame;.*;;1;0;0;1;1;1; | |
Config_rule=TWizardForm;.*;;1;0;0;1;1;0; | |
Config_rule=TMainForm;.*;;1;0;0;1;1;0; | |
Config_rule=TConfirmForm;.*;;1;0;0;1;1;0; | |
Config_rule=TBlockForm;.*;;1;0;0;1;1;0; | |
Config_rule=TFormLayout;.*;;1;0;0;1;1;0; | |
Config_rule=TCallQualityForm;.*;;1;0;0;1;1;0; | |
Config_rule=TOptionsForm;.*;;1;0;0;1;1;0; | |
Config_rule=TConversationForm;.*;;1;0;2;0;1;0; | |
Config_rule=TfrmMain.UnicodeClass;.*;;1;0;0;1;1;0; | |
Config_rule=.*;Audio Repeater 1.24;;1;0;0;1;1;0; | |
; Unmanaged | |
Config_rule=GLSLHackerWindowClass;.*;;0;0;0;1;1;0; | |
Config_rule=OBSWindowClass;.*;;0;0;0;1;1;0; | |
Config_rule=.*;FFXIVAPP;;0;0;0;1;1;0; | |
Config_rule=WindowsForms10.Window.8.app.0.2004eee;.*;;0;0;0;1;1;0; | |
Config_rule=WindowsForms10.Window.8.app.0.33c0d9d;.*;;0;0;0;1;1;0; | |
Config_rule=WindowsForms10.Window.20008.app.0.378734a_r66_ad1;.*;;0;0;0;1;0;0; | |
Config_rule=WindowsForms10.Window.20008.app.0.378734a_r55_ad1;.*;;0;0;0;1;0;0; | |
Config_rule=.*;QTTabBar Options;;0;1;0;1;1;0; | |
Config_rule=TAlertsForm;.*;;0;0;0;1;1;0; | |
Config_rule=PSExport_WindowClass;.*;;0;0;0;1;1;0; | |
Config_rule=.*;Win7 Style Builder;;0;0;0;1;1;0; | |
Config_rule=.*;NameDisplayTipWindow;;0;0;0;0;1;0; | |
Config_rule=RBWindow;.*;;0;1;2;1;1;0; | |
Config_rule=OSKMainClass;.*;;0;0;0;1;1;0; | |
Config_rule=#32770;Volume Mixer;;0;0;0;1;1;0; | |
Config_rule=tSkMainForm;.*;;0;0;0;0;1;0; | |
Config_rule=TDisplayForm;.*;;0;1;0;1;1;0; | |
Config_rule=WindowsForms10.Window.8.app.0.bb8560_r11_ad1;.*;;0;0;0;0;0;0; | |
Config_rule=ThunderRT6FormDC;XonarSwitch Main Form;;0;0;0;1;1;0; | |
; VID | |
Config_rule=Direct3DWindowClass;Path of Exile;;1;1;2;1;1;0; | |
Config_rule=QWidget;Battle.net;;0;1;2;1;1;0; | |
Config_rule=SSFIVAE;.*;;1;1;2;1;1;0; | |
Config_rule=LOLPATCHER;LoL Patcher;;1;1;2;1;1;0; | |
Config_rule=WindowsForms10.Window.8.app.0.12ab327_r31_ad1;.*WTFast.*;;1;1;2;1;1;0; | |
Config_rule=ApolloRuntimeContentWindow;PVP.net Client;;1;1;2;1;1;0; | |
Config_rule=.*;League of Legends (TM) Client;;1;1;2;1;1;0; | |
Config_rule=WinClass_FXS;.*;;1;1;2;1;1;0; | |
Config_rule=Valve001;Counter-Strike: Global Offensive;;1;1;2;1;0;0; | |
Config_rule=WindowsForms10.Window.8.app.0.5c39d4;.*;;1;1;2;1;1;0; | |
Config_rule=RiotWindowClass;.*;;1;1;2;1;0;0; | |
Config_rule=Wolfenstein The New Order;.*;;1;1;2;1;0;0; | |
Config_rule=D3 Main Window Class;.*;;1;1;2;1;0;0; | |
Config_rule=LaunchUnrealUWindowsClient;.*;;1;1;2;1;1;0; | |
Config_rule=StarCraft II;.*;;1;1;2;1;0;0; | |
Config_rule=WindowsForms10.Window.8.app.0.3d893c;.*;;1;1;2;1;0;0; | |
;Config_rule=FFXIVGAME;.*;;1;1;2;1;0;0; | |
Config_rule=FFXIVGAME;.*;;0;0;0;0;0;0; | |
Config_rule=Shadow of Mordor;.*;;1;1;2;1;0;0; | |
Config_rule=FFXIVBoot;.*;;1;1;2;1;1;0; | |
Config_rule=FFXIVLauncher;.*;;1;1;2;1;1;0; | |
Config_rule=SSFIVAE;SSFIVAE;;1;1;2;1;1;0; | |
Config_rule=Battlefield 4™;Battlefield 4™;;1;1;2;1;1;0; | |
Config_rule=ArenaNet_Dx_Window_Class;.*;;1;1;2;1;1;0; | |
Config_rule=ArenaNet;.*;;1;1;2;1;1;0; | |
Config_rule=.*;Diablo III;;1;1;2;1;1;0; | |
; TXT | |
Config_rule=PX_WINDOW_CLASS;.*;;1;1;4;0;0;0; | |
; Monitor 2 | |
Config_rule=QWidget;.*Mumble --;;1;2;1;0;0;0; | |
Config_rule=Qt5QWindowIcon;TeamSpeak 3;;1;2;1;0;1;0; | |
Config_rule=.*Torrent4823DF041B09;.*;;1;2;1;0;0;0; | |
Config_rule={E7076D1C-A7BF-4f39-B771-BCBE88F2A2A8};.*;;1;2;1;0;1;0; | |
; Config_rule_#<i> := '<class>;<title>;<style>;<is managed>;<monitor>;<tags>;<is floating>;<is decorated>;<hide title>;<action>' | |
hmm i have not noticed a memory leak before. I will look into it.
Thanks i am using the source main.ahk file with the config because it's a bit buggy (some of the colors are white) if i just run the executable, Thanks great looking config btw.:)
using the newest AutoHotkey_L with a compiled version of the script I don't see any memory leaks on my end. As for the buggy colors I have told the bug.n author about the problem and if you feel like tooling around in the source code I mention the solution here: http://archive.installgentoo.net/g/thread/S24278384#p24279357
Thanks man i will try out autohotkey_L
I am still getting the memory leaks they aren't as bad as before but still. After leaving it running for two days it went up to 188mb from 9 that it starts at it is still going up as well. Also i am using the new version of Autohotkey_L and this config with bug.n 8.21 Do you turn your computer off all the time? Because that would make sense if you haven't noticed it before i usually keep it on for days.
There must be a program or something that it does not work well with. for me bug.n uses about 4mb with my custom build using 5mb. Also, I only restart my computer for windows updates. I don't really know what more I can say other than try asking the developer or somebody on the autohotkey forums for help. There is always windawesome too.
[~]$ uptime
06:00:37 up 18 days, 6:57, 0 users, load average: 0.00, 0.00, 0.00
I don't know what would be interfering with it but ill let you know if i find out what is causing it. I don't usually have much running other then Firefox and utorrent. Thanks for the help though ill probably have to try windawesome then.
How to use config file with latest bugn?
When I pass as command line argument it says, path is not directory.
What i press win+ctrl+S followed by win+ctrl+e it says unable to edit, file not found
failed to attempt to launch program or document.
Line#
1047: Run, edit %Config_filePath%
I have made edit.lnk in windows/system32 folder.
When using this config i get a massive memory leak if i leave it running for a few hours the memory usage goes from 8mb to 200ish anyway to fix it?